What Is Free Play Roulette?

Free play roulette refers to digital versions of the roulette game that allow players to spin the wheel and place bets without wagering real money. These games are typically found on online casino sites, mobile apps, and even social platforms. The core gameplay mirrors that of real-money roulette, but instead of risking your own funds, you use virtual credits or demo chips provided by the game.

This approach offers several advantages. It’s an excellent way for beginners to learn the rules and get a feel for the betting options without the pressure of financial loss. Experienced players can also benefit by testing new strategies or simply enjoying the thrill of roulette in a more relaxed setting.

How Free Play Roulette Works

When you launch a free play roulette game, you’re usually given a set amount of virtual credits. You can use these credits to place bets on the roulette table, choosing from options like red or black, odd or even, single numbers, or combinations. The gameplay mechanics are identical to real-money versions, with the digital wheel spinning and the ball landing randomly to determine the outcome.

If you run out of credits, most free play games allow you to refresh or reset your balance, ensuring you can continue playing without interruption. There’s no risk of losing real money, and any winnings are also virtual, serving purely for entertainment or practice purposes.

Types of Free Play Roulette

There are several variations of free play roulette available online, each with its own unique features and rules. The most common types include:

  • European Roulette: Features a single zero and offers slightly better odds for players compared to American roulette.
  • American Roulette: Includes both a single and double zero, increasing the house edge but adding a twist to the gameplay.
  • French Roulette: Similar to European but with additional rules like “La Partage” and “En Prison” that can benefit the player.
  • Mini Roulette: A simplified version with fewer numbers, ideal for quick sessions or those seeking a more casual experience.
  • Live Dealer Free Play: Some online casinos offer live dealer roulette in demo mode, providing a more immersive and interactive experience.

Each variation offers a slightly different approach to the game, allowing players to explore which style suits them best before committing to real-money play.

Comparing Free Play and Real Money Roulette

While free play roulette offers numerous benefits, it’s important to understand how it differs from playing with real money. Here’s a comparison to help you decide which option suits your needs:

  • Risk: Free play involves no financial risk, while real money roulette requires you to wager actual funds.
  • Rewards: Winnings in free play are virtual and cannot be withdrawn, whereas real money play offers the chance to win cash prizes.
  • Psychological Impact: The absence of real stakes in free play may lead to riskier betting patterns, while real money play tends to encourage more cautious decision-making.
  • Bonuses and Promotions: Many online casinos offer bonuses for real money play, such as deposit matches or free spins, which aren’t typically available in free play mode.
  • Practice vs. Profit: Free play is ideal for learning and practice, while real money play is focused on the potential for profit.

Ultimately, Free play and real money roulette serve different purposes but can complement each other as part of your overall gaming experience.

Understanding Roulette Strategies in Free Play

Free play roulette provides the perfect environment to try out various betting strategies without financial risk. Some of the most popular strategies include:

  • Martingale System: Involves doubling your b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ses with a single win.
  • Fibonacci Sequence: Bets are placed according to the Fibonacci number sequence, increasing after losses and decreasing after wins.
  • Labouchere System: Players create a sequence of numbers and bet the sum of the first and last numbers, adjusting the sequence based on wins and losses.
  • Flat Betting: Consistently betting the same amount each round, helping to manage your bankroll and reduce volatility.

It’s important to note that no strategy can overcome the inherent house edge in roulette, but free play allows you to see how these systems work in practice and determine which approach feels most comfortable for you.
